Grilled Halloumi Skewers

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 blocks (8 ounces each) Halloumi cheese, cut into 1-inch cubes
  • 1 red bell pepper, cut into 1-inch pieces
  • 1 yellow bell pepper, cut into 1-inch pieces
  • 1 zucchini, cut into 1-inch thick rounds
  • 1 red onion, cut into 1-inch wedges
  • 1 pint cherry tomatoes
  • 1/4 cup olive oil, plus more for grilling
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
  • Wooden or metal skewers (if using wooden skewers, soak them in water for at least 30 minutes to prevent burning)
  • F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  1. Gather and prep the vegetables: Wash and cut the bell peppers, zucchini, red onion, and leave cherry tomatoes whole.
  2. Prep the halloumi: Pat dry the halloumi and cut into 1-inch cubes.
  3. Make the marinade: Wh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, oregano, garlic powder,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per.
  4. Marinate the vegetables: Toss the vegetables and halloumi in the marinade and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
  5. Prepare skewers: Soak wooden skewers and then thread halloumi and vegetables onto the skewers.
  6. Preheat the grill to medium heat and oil the grates.
  7. Grill the skewers for 2–3 minutes per side until golden brown and tender-crisp.
  8. Let the skewers rest, garnish, and serve immediately.

Notes

These skewers are best enjoyed hot off the grill. Garnish with parsley and a drizzle of olive oil or lemon juice.
